Admitted to the German Bar in 1997, joined Arnecke Sibeth Dabelstein in 2016
Renewable energy law in the electricity sectors (EEG), heating (EEWärmeG), energy efficiency (EnEV), as well as public construction and specialised planning law, involving European and constitutional law; contract drafting; property development of plants to generate electricity or heat from renewable energies, specifically solar energy; tenders for energy producing plants; transactions; developing of decentralised energy supply concepts; deployment of power storage capacities; electricity trading, control reserve energy marketing; political advice
Professional experience: Founding partner Geiser & von Oppen, law firm for the law of renewable energies (2001–2016), lawyer at Danckert Böx Meier (1997–2001), In-House counsel of a real estate developer (1995–1997)
Legal clerkship in Berlin
Studied in Paris (France), Würzburg, Heidelberg, Strasbourg (France)
Specialist lawyer for administrative law
